Subject: [Buildroot] [PATCH 2/2] dl-wrapper: Fix support for URIs containing '+'

> '+' is a valid character in a url. The current dl-wrapper gets the
> URI scheme by dropping everything after the last '+' character, with
> the intension of finding 'git' from e.g. 'git+https://uri'.
> 
> If a uri has a '+' anywhere in it, it ends up using too much of the
> string as a scheme, and fails to match the handler properly.
> 
> An example of where this form of URI is used is when using deploy tokens
> in gitlab. It uses a form like https://<username>:<password>@gitlab.com/<group>/<repo.git>
> where username for deploy token is of the form 'gitlab+deploy-token-<number>'.
> 
> Use the %% operator to search backwards until the last '+' character when
> dropping the rest of the string as we know that the first '+'
> in the string should be the scheme.

> diff --git a/support/download/dl-wrapper b/support/download/dl-wrapper
> index 8d6365e..4059c37 100755
> --- a/support/download/dl-wrapper
> +++ b/support/download/dl-wrapper
> @@ -88,7 +88,7 @@ main() {
>      download_and_check=0
>      rc=1
>      for uri in "${uris[@]}"; do
> -        backend=${uri%+*}
> +        backend=${uri%%+*}
>          case "${backend}" in
>              git|svn|cvs|bzr|file|scp|hg) ;;
>              *) backend="wget" ;;
